Woodchuck Nuisance Concerns
Woodchucks, also known as groundhogs, are a common farm and garden pest. Woodchucks are fairly large animals and are related to the squirrel family. They will eat quite a variety of foods such as lettuce, spinach, green beans, peas, squash, zucchini and cucumbers. They are known to eat berries as well.
Woodchucks commonly nest underground beneath homes or sheds. Their work can be seen on golf courses, the mounds of earth with several holes leading to a series of tunnels. They are daylight creatures and not out at night as often. They are usually seen in the morning and evening hours when the light is lower and they feel safer.

Woodchuck Damage
Woodchucks can cause extensive damage to vegetable and flower gardens. A single woodchuck can reduce a garden to stubs in just a few days. Woodchucks also create vast burrows. This burrowing can cause small sheds, pools, or outbuildings to collapse. Woodchuck control and removal is the only way to solve these problems.
Woodchuck Removal and Prevention
Woodchucks are common in New York. In the wild, woodchucks prefer meadows, hedgerows, and hayfields. In urban and suburban areas, woodchucks will den under barns, porches, sheds, and decks. To keep woodchucks from your yard is difficult. They eat the vegetation we plant in our yards and gardens. Often the only realistic defense is for animal control operators to trap and relocate them.
